    Meridian is Ontario’s largest credit union, and second largest in Canada, helping to grow the lives of our more than 380,000 Members. Meridian has more than 80 years of banking history and is 100% owned by its members. With 87 retail branches and 15 Business Banking Centers across Ontario and $ 32B in assets under management, Meridian offers a full range of financial products and services to its retail, business banking and wealth members. With over 2200 employees and corporate offices located in Toronto and St. Catharines, Meridian has a track record of creating and delivering innovative new offerings and is committed to investing in the communities that we serve.  Our plan is to build on our momentum as we deliver on our purpose - helping our members achieve their best life.
